public interface WheelCoveringBuilder
WheelCovering
feature builder for wheel covering surface section checking.
nxopen.features.vehicledesignCollection#createWheelCoveringBuilder
Modifier and Type | Interface and Description |
---|---|
static class |
WheelCoveringBuilder.PositionType
Represents the wheel covering positions.
|
static class |
WheelCoveringBuilder.RequirementsControlType
Represents the requirements control types to define the wheel covering.
|
static class |
WheelCoveringBuilder.SurfacePlaneType
Represents the type of the surface plane.
|
static class |
WheelCoveringBuilder.SurfaceSectionType
Represents the type of the surface section.
|
Modifier and Type | Method and Description |
---|---|
boolean |
displayIntersectionCurves()
Returns the display of the intersection curves.
|
Expression |
frontBottomOffset()
Returns the bottom offset of the front surface section
when the front sur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
Expression |
frontClearance()
Returns the clearance of the front surface section.
|
Expression |
frontFrontAngle()
Returns the front angle of the front surface section.
|
Expression |
frontFrontOffset()
Returns the front offset of the front surface section
when the front sur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
Expression |
frontHeight()
Returns the height of the front surface section
when front the sur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
ScCollector |
frontHubcapSelection()
Returns the front hub cap selection.
|
ScCollector |
frontObjectSelection()
Returns the front object selection.
|
Expression |
frontRadius()
Returns the radius of the front surface section
when the front surface section type is
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ION . |
Expression |
frontRearAngle()
Returns the rear angle of the front surface section.
|
Expression |
frontRearOffset()
Returns the rear offset of the front surface section
when the front sur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
WheelCoveringBuilder.SurfacePlaneType |
frontSurfacePlane()
Returns the surface plane type of the front surface section.
|
WheelCoveringBuilder.SurfaceSectionType |
frontSurfaceSection()
Returns the surface section type of the front surface section.
|
String |
loading()
Returns the loading used in the wheel covering.
|
WheelCoveringBuilder.PositionType |
position()
Returns the wheel covering position.
|
Expression |
rearBottomOffset()
Returns the bottom offset of the rear surface section
when the r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
Expression |
rearClearance()
Returns the clearance of the rear surface section.
|
Expression |
rearDisToWheelCenter()
Returns the distance to the wheel center
when r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ION . |
Expression |
rearFrontAngle()
Returns the front angle of the rear surface section.
|
Expression |
rearFrontOffset()
Returns the front offset of the rear surface section
when the r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
Expression |
rearHeight()
Returns the height of the rear surface section
when the r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
ScCollector |
rearHubcapSelection()
Returns the rear hub cap selection.
|
ScCollector |
rearObjectSelection()
Returns the rear object selection.
|
Expression |
rearRadius()
Returns the radius of the rear surface section
when the r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ION . |
Expression |
rearRearAngle()
Returns the rear angle of the rear surface section.
|
Expression |
rearRearOffset()
Returns the rear offset of the rear surface section
when the rear surface section type is
WheelCoveringBuilder.SurfaceSectionType.ADR42 . |
WheelCoveringBuilder.SurfacePlaneType |
rearSurfacePlane()
Returns the surface plane type of the rear surface section.
|
WheelCoveringBuilder.SurfaceSectionType |
rearSurfaceSection()
Returns the surface section type of the rear surface section.
|
WheelCoveringBuilder.RequirementsControlType |
requirementsControl()
Returns the requirements control for standard driven or user defined.
|
void |
setDisplayIntersectionCurves(boolean displayIntersectionCurves)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setFrontSurfacePlane(WheelCoveringBuilder.SurfacePlaneType frontSurfacePlane)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setFrontSurfaceSection(WheelCoveringBuilder.SurfaceSectionType frontSurfaceSection)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setLoading(String loading)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setPosition(WheelCoveringBuilder.PositionType position)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setRearSurfacePlane(WheelCoveringBuilder.SurfacePlaneType rearSurfacePlane)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setRearSurfaceSection(WheelCoveringBuilder.SurfaceSectionType rearSurfaceSection)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setRequirementsControl(WheelCoveringBuilder.RequirementsControlType requirement)
License requirements: nx_general_packaging ("NX General Packaging") . |
void |
setStandard(String standard)
License requirements: nx_general_packaging ("NX General Packaging") . |
String |
standard()
Returns the standard used to define the wheel covering.
|
WheelCoveringBuilder.RequirementsControlType requirementsControl() throws NXException, RemoteException
NXException
RemoteException
void setRequirementsControl(WheelCoveringBuilder.RequirementsControlType requirement) throws NXException, RemoteException
requirement
- NXException
RemoteException
String standard() throws NXException, RemoteException
NXException
RemoteException
void setStandard(String standard) throws NXException, RemoteException
standard
- NXException
RemoteException
String loading() throws NXException, RemoteException
NXException
RemoteException
void setLoading(String loading) throws NXException, RemoteException
loading
- NXException
RemoteException
WheelCoveringBuilder.PositionType position() throws NXException, RemoteException
NXException
RemoteException
void setPosition(WheelCoveringBuilder.PositionType position) throws NXException, RemoteException
position
- NXException
RemoteException
WheelCoveringBuilder.SurfacePlaneType frontSurfacePlane() throws NXException, RemoteException
NXException
RemoteException
void setFrontSurfacePlane(WheelCoveringBuilder.SurfacePlaneType frontSurfacePlane) throws NXException, RemoteException
frontSurfacePlane
- NXException
RemoteException
WheelCoveringBuilder.SurfaceSectionType frontSurfaceSection() throws NXException, RemoteException
NXException
RemoteException
void setFrontSurfaceSection(WheelCoveringBuilder.SurfaceSectionType frontSurfaceSection) throws NXException, RemoteException
frontSurfaceSection
- NXException
RemoteException
ScCollector frontHubcapSelection() throws NXException, RemoteException
NXException
RemoteException
Expression frontFrontAngle() throws NXException, RemoteException
NXException
RemoteException
Expression frontRearAngle() throws NXException, RemoteException
NXException
RemoteException
Expression frontRadius()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ION
.
NXException
RemoteException
Expression frontFrontO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ression frontRearO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ression frontHeight()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ression frontBottomO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ression frontClearance() throws NXException, RemoteException
NXException
RemoteException
WheelCoveringBuilder.SurfacePlaneType rearSurfacePlane() throws NXException, RemoteException
NXException
RemoteException
void setRearSurfacePlane(WheelCoveringBuilder.SurfacePlaneType rearSurfacePlane) throws NXException, RemoteException
rearSurfacePlane
- NXException
RemoteException
WheelCoveringBuilder.SurfaceSectionType rearSurfaceSection() throws NXException, RemoteException
NXException
RemoteException
void setRearSurfaceSection(WheelCoveringBuilder.SurfaceSectionType rearSurfaceSection) throws NXException, RemoteException
rearSurfaceSection
- NXException
RemoteException
ScCollector rearHubcapSelection() throws NXException, RemoteException
NXException
RemoteException
Expression rearFrontAngle() throws NXException, RemoteException
NXException
RemoteException
Expression rearRearAngle() throws NXException, RemoteException
NXException
RemoteException
Expression rearRadius()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ION
.
NXException
RemoteException
Expression rearFrontO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ression rearRearO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ression rearHeight()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ression rearBottomOffset()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.ADR42
.
NXException
RemoteException
Expression rearClearance() throws NXException, RemoteException
NXException
RemoteException
Expression rearDisToWheelCenter() throws NXException, RemoteException
WheelCoveringBuilder.SurfaceSectionType.CIRCLE_SECTION
.
NXException
RemoteException
ScCollector frontObjectSelection() throws NXException, RemoteException
NXException
RemoteException
ScCollector rearObjectSelection() throws NXException, RemoteException
NXException
RemoteException
boolean displayIntersectionCurves() throws NXException, RemoteException
NXException
RemoteException
void setDisplayIntersectionCurves(boolean displayIntersectionCurves) throws NXException, RemoteException
displayIntersectionCurves
- NXException
RemoteException
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.